Summer Solstice Þakgil Elopement
Lady May and Derek's Adventure from Thakgil to Reynisfjara Black Sand Beach
Lady May and Derek traveled from Canada to Iceland to celebrate their wedding in one of the most unique locations on Earth. As an Iceland wedding videographer, I had the honor of capturing their elopement set against the incredible landscapes of Þakgil and the Icelandic highlands.
Their day began in a stunning panorama glass house, where they got ready while taking in breathtaking views. After sharing a heartfelt first touch outside their cabin, they embarked on a journey to Þakgil, a secluded valley near Katla Geopark that feels like a world of its own. With vibrant green moss covering newly formed mountains, it was the perfect backdrop for an intimate elopement.
Derek saw Lady May in her wedding dress for the first time as she walked through the campsite-turned-wedding-aisle, leading to a private and emotional vow exchange in what truly felt like the middle of nowhere. After their personal vows, the officiant joined them, making their marriage official.
To celebrate, they enjoyed a picnic in the highlands, popping champagne in the heart of Iceland's untouched nature. But their adventure didn't stop there! Since Iceland experiences 24 hours of daylight during the summer solstice, we took full advantage of the midnight sun. Just after midnight, we visited Reynisfjara Black Sand Beach, where the usual crowds had vanished, leaving us with an ethereal, empty shoreline for their wedding portraits.
Finally, to end their unforgettable wedding day, they cut their cake in front of the mighty Skogafoss Waterfall, with the midnight sun casting a golden glow over the scene.
